IN BANKRUPTCY.
A meeting of the creditors of George ! N. Hawk was held yesterday afternoon In the office of the Official Assignee. The debtor stattil fhat his "verage wage was »16 per month; he paid £4 6/8 per month rent, and could not see his way to make any offer as ho was compelled to live In an elevated position on account of hl3 wife's health. It was decided that unless the debtor pay to the Official Assignee £5 per month and give an order on the District Land Registrar to pay the same, the Official Assignee be requested to take proceedings under section 137. sub-section 2, of the Bankruptcy Act, and also that no action be taken with respect to the bankrupt's furniture so long as the £5 per month were paid.
